Best Practices for Using Empty Interfaces in Go: A Detailed Guide

Empty interfaces, represented by interface{}, are a versatile tool in Go that allow for interoperability between different types of data. However, their usage must be carefully considered to ensure clarity, performance, and maintainability.

Avoidance vs. Necessity: When to Use Empty Interfaces

There are opinions among Go developers regarding the use of empty interfaces. Some advocate avoiding them whenever possible, citing the loss of type safety. However, empty interfaces can be necessary or beneficial in certain situations.

Pros and Cons of Empty Interfaces

Pros:

  • Type reflection: Allows for dynamic value manipulation based on the actual type at runtime.
  • Flexibility: Accepts a wide range of data types, making code more versatile.
  • Decoupling: Permits different parts of a system to interact without knowing the exact types involved.

Cons:

  • Type erasure: Loses all type information, potentially leading to runtime errors and difficulty in debugging.
  • Performance overhead: Reflection and type switching can impact performance, especially when used extensively.
  • Lack of clarity: Code using empty interfaces may be harder to understand and maintain.

Best Practices for Library and Framework Design

In the context of libraries and frameworks, empty interfaces should be used judiciously. Consider the following guidelines:

  • Use specific interfaces whenever possible. This provides type safety and clarity while still allowing for extensibility.
  • Only use empty interfaces when necessary or if the exact type is genuinely unknown or irrelevant.
  • Provide clear documentation explaining the purpose and usage of empty interfaces.

Example of Empty Interface Usage in a Library

Let's consider the use of empty interfaces in a user management library:

<code class="go">type AppConfiguration interface {}
type UserPreferences interface {}</code>

Using empty interfaces here allows the library to handle a wide variety of configuration and preference data without knowing the specific types. This flexibility facilitates extensibility and reuse in different scenarios.
